I can second alexboy/Dean's response since I have seen/heard them on his car, and driven it as well. It feels like an ITR, only faster. It is still untuned. idle is not a problem. even it idled funny...would you really care? its not like it stalls if it idles weird.
JUN III are fine for the street (I have them in a 12:1 compression motor). Idle is stock, the fun begins at 5700 when the cross over hits. VTEC is fn loud and its mostly all from the intake. By the way if they are tuned right youll make power all over the rpm range, not just top end like everyone says. Import review has a dyno where the JUN III and toda bs were almost identical during midrange. Toda Bs have better midrange torque. JUN III loads of power during vtec all the way to 8800 rpms
